The Growing Appeal of Pakistan’s Real Estate Market
Pakistan’s real estate sector is experiencing unprecedented growth, driven by a surge in demand for residential and commercial properties. The country’s population, exceeding 240 million, creates a constant need for housing, particularly in urban centres like Karachi, Lahore, and Islamabad. This demand is further amplified by government initiatives such as the Naya Pakistan Housing Program, which aims to construct millions of affordable homes. Kingdom Group has capitalised on this trend, developing projects that align with these initiatives. The combination of demographic growth and policy support makes real estate a reliable investment, offering both capital appreciation and rental income opportunities for investors.
High Return Potential
One of the primary reasons real estate investment in Pakistan is attractive is its potential for high returns. Properties in well-planned housing societies, such as those developed by Kingdom Group, often appreciate significantly within a few years. For instance, plots in prime locations like Islamabad’s outskirts have seen value increases of 20-30% annually in recent years. Additionally, rental yields in urban areas range from 5-8%, providing a steady income stream. These figures highlight the financial advantages of investing in Pakistan’s property market, particularly in projects with strong infrastructure and strategic locations, ensuring long-term profitability.

Overseas Pakistani Investment
Overseas Pakistanis play a significant role in driving real estate investment in Pakistan. With remittances exceeding $30 billion annually, many diaspora members invest in property to secure their financial future in their homeland. Strategic Locations and Infrastructure Development
The value of real estate investment in Pakistan is closely tied to the strategic locations of properties. Major cities and their surrounding areas, such as Rawalpindi, Lahore, and Karachi, are witnessing significant infrastructure development, including new motorways, ring roads, and airports. These projects enhance connectivity and boost property values.
